linux-yocto/drivers/gpu/drm/xe/instructions
Ashutosh Dixit 2f4a730fcd drm/xe/oa: Add OAR support
Add OAR support to allow userspace to execute MI_REPORT_PERF_COUNT on
render engines. Configuration batches are used to program the OAR unit, as
well as modifying the render engine context image of a specified exec queue
(to have correct register values when that context switches in).

v2: Rename/refactor xe_oa_modify_self (Umesh)
v3: Move IS_MI_LRI_CMD() into xe_oa.c (Michal)

Acked-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
Reviewed-by: Umesh Nerlige Ramappa <umesh.nerlige.ramappa@intel.com>
Signed-off-by: Ashutosh Dixit <ashutosh.dixit@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20240618014609.3233427-11-ashutosh.dixit@intel.com
2024-06-18 12:40:38 -07:00
..
xe_gfx_state_commands.h drm/xe: Add LRC parsing for more GPU instructions 2024-02-29 12:39:16 -08:00
xe_gfxpipe_commands.h drm/xe: Add LRC parsing for more GPU instructions 2024-02-29 12:39:16 -08:00
xe_gpu_commands.h drm/xe: Move xe_gpu_commands.h file to instructions/ 2024-05-09 21:17:57 +02:00
xe_gsc_commands.h drm/xe/gsc: Query GSC compatibility version 2023-12-21 11:45:06 -05:00
xe_instr_defs.h drm/xe: Add LRC parsing for more GPU instructions 2024-02-29 12:39:16 -08:00
xe_mi_commands.h drm/xe/oa: Add OAR support 2024-06-18 12:40:38 -07:00